been, using the same woods and the same methods as Titchmarsh & Goodwin did almost a hundred years ago,” says Jamie. “Much of the oak and walnut that we use is sourced locally and we still hand- polish our furniture in the same way that furniture has been polished for centuries. The designs today are also not dissimilar to the pieces that we have always produced. “However, in terms of sales we have, and are undergoing, a massive transition. In the past we sold our pieces through a vast network of shops up and down the country. During the recession of 2009 a lot of these furniture shops either went out of business or started stocking cheaper imports. We now sell a lot more furniture directly which means that we need an excellent website with good photography.
